Summary (TL;DR)
- Coinbase: Ideal for beginners and pros, offering staking, custodial accounts, and a Visa card. High liquidity but complex fees.
- Uphold: Supports 250+ assets, including cryptocurrencies, fiat, and equities. Unique "Anything-to-Anything" trading.
- CEX.io: Multifunctional with margin trading and staking. Charges deposit fees for card transactions.
- Gemini: Fully compliant in all 50 states. Offers ActiveTrader for advanced features and Gemini Pay for retail.
- Binance.US: Extensive asset selection and low spot trading fees. Not available in all states.

FAQ
How to withdraw from Coinbase?
Via bank transfer or PayPal (no card withdrawals).
Is CEX.io a wallet?
Yes, but use non-custodial wallets for security.
Are Gemini fees high?
Yes, due to a 0.5% convenience fee.
Is Binance.US available nationwide?
No, excluded in 7 states.
